Transaction 59b3c132abb26db7d14ec1d77ff5cb600fbdbbfeabc3d053f8a5c7846fee48d1

3 Input
1 Outputs
  • 59b3c132abb26db7d14ec1d77ff5cb600fbdbbfeabc3d053f8a5c7846fee48d1:0
  • value  9175616
    address  39dk7jM6HzQ8aYr8CwC4XSTNke8kXDJaQY